PENNY BLACK CHALLENGE - WEEK 63

Good morning everyone

Here I am with my Penny Black Challenge card for this week.

The theme is "stitching". You have to have some stitching somewhere on your card be this "real" or "faux".

I have gone for machine stitching in the form of "straight lines" and a "buttonhole". (I just knew that O'Level in Dressmaking would come in useful one day .. .. LOL!!!)

Here is my creations:

This used:

Image: Penny Black 3864F "bohemian"
Backing Papers: Pink Petticoat "Old Fashioned Girl"
Carla Craft Label Punch
Gold embossing powder
Flowers, brad, button and threads from the stash box
